A walk-in dermatology clinic offers the convenience of being seen without a lengthy pre-scheduled appointment, often on the same day. This service is ideal for addressing new or concerning skin issues that feel urgent but may not require an emergency room visit. For instance, if you develop a severe poison ivy rash after clearing brush on your property, notice a sunspot that has rapidly changed shape, or have a child with an unexplained itchy rash, a walk-in clinic can provide prompt professional evaluation. This immediate access can provide peace of mind and, in cases like skin cancer, is crucial for early intervention.

Many larger dermatology practices in these areas offer same-day or urgent care appointment slots specifically for new patients with acute concerns. It is always recommended to call a clinic ahead of your visit to confirm their walk-in policy, hours, and what conditions they can address. Some clinics may use a "same-day appointment" model rather than a traditional walk-in queue.
To make the most of a visit to a walk-in dermatologist, come prepared. Take clear photos of the skin concern if it has changed over recent days, note down any new soaps, detergents, or outdoor plants you've encountered, and have a list of any medications or supplements you take.
